Is there an alarm system on the spv which works when the phone is switched off. I have found one but doesn't work when the phone is switched off. :roll:

Just set the radio off instead of shutting down. Yesterday my battery was at 6% when I set the radio off and after about 12 hours it was at 3%. And you don't have to boot the whole phone when you wake up, just set radio on and in less the 20 seconds it's up.

To be honest, I wouldn't trust an alarm to go off with the knowledge that Windows has to boot up before it could play the alarm - would you?

Joking aside, if the hardware's been designed for it, there's no reason why the Real Time Clock (RTC) couldn't generate an interrupt that has the same effect as pushing the power switch.

But that requires support from the processor, RTC, PCB layout and OS. Who knows if all components are up to the job?!
